That having due regard to the
Integrated Impact Screening assessment:

 

1.                
The delivery model for the Pride in
Place Impact Fund in Neath Port Talbot, as set out at Appendix 1 to
the circulated report, be approved.

 

2.                
That delegated authority be granted
to the Director of Education Leisure and Lifelong Learning, in
consultation with the Cabinet Member for Finance, Performance and
Social Justice, to approve projects submitted under the PiPIF (for
the avoidance of doubt where the proposals stem from the Cabinet
Member for Finance, Performance and Social Justice, the
consultation shall be with the Leader).

 

3.                
That delegated authority be granted
to the Director of Education Leisure and Lifelong Learning, to
enter into any applicable funding or associated agreements with the
UK Government for the Pride in Place Impact Fund following any
approval of projects in Decision 2 above.
